怎么向MySQL数据库插入单引号或双引号?
以下为向MySQL数据表插入数据通用的 INSERT INTO SQL语法:INSERT INTO table_name ( field1, field2,...fieldN )VALUES ( value1, value2,...valueN );如果数据是字符型,必须使用单引号或者双引号,如:value。
--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
MySQL是这样的:INSERT INTO tb_test(id,value) VALUES(1,its);以上SQL语句已在 MySQL1 下测试通过。
不用正则过滤,入库前用addslashes -- 添加反斜线引用字符串,该字符串为了数据库查询语句等的需要在某些字符前加上了反斜线。如:单引号()、双引号()、反斜线(\)与 NUL(NULL 字符)。
一半是把引号转译乘其他字符,然后存在数据库里,取出的时候再转回来。数据库中的信息不要设置成客户可以直接查看,这是对安全性的考虑,如果需要查看,给客户做一个专门的查看设置。
向MySQL数据库插入单引号或双引号
1、);这个sql语句里面单引号不是成对的。有时候会往数据库里面插入一些用户给的数据,很可能会出现上面这种情况,那么该如何避免呢?要对sql里面的特殊字符进行转义。
2、--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
3、试试使用两个单引号表示一个单引号 如果要输入你好,用insert into a(ch) values(你好);如果要输入你好,用insert into a(ch) values(你好) ;如果我的回答没能帮助您,请继续追问。
mysql怎么样才能插入单引号
--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
试试使用两个单引号表示一个单引号 如果要输入你好,用insert into a(ch) values(你好);如果要输入你好,用insert into a(ch) values(你好) ;如果我的回答没能帮助您,请继续追问。
MySQL是这样的:INSERT INTO tb_test(id,value) VALUES(1,its);以上SQL语句已在 MySQL1 下测试通过。
如何向数据库插入带有单引号的字符串
--mysql值中需要单引号使用“\”insert into mytable(text) values(I\m Sail!);M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于 Oracle 旗下产品。
转义字符 \ 表示单引号 比如 我的名字是\狠有毅毅\。或者在整个字符串前面加个@ [email protected]
YY1加2个引号:相当于直接在SQL中写YY1YY2是调用Delphi中的数据,也相当于直接在SQL中写YY2所存放的数据YY3不加引号,一般是用于数字,因为我们直接在SQL中写插入数字的时候,也是不需要引号的。